Photo by Peter Mitchell

Search B&B in Two Rocks

  • Plan, book, stay with confidence

  • bex rewards loyalty icon
    Be picky
    Search almost a million properties worldwide
    payments icon
    Treat yourself
    Sign in to save 10% or more on thousands of hotels
    today icon
    Change your mind
    Book hotels with free cancellation

Check prices for these dates

Compare 2 B&B in Two Rocks with updated reviews, rates, and availability.

Ocean Reef Homestay

3.0 star property
9.4 out of 10, Exceptional, (146)
"Very clean and cosy"
The price is SAR 331
SAR 331 total
includes taxes & fees
17 Mar - 18 Mar
Ocean Reef Homestay

A cosy private room in Eglinton with breakfast provided

10.0 out of 10, Exceptional, (3)
"Fully equipped self contained accommodation with generous breakfast provisions. Comfortable bed and great shower. Ticked all the boxes. Highly recommended."
The price is SAR 326
SAR 464 total
includes taxes & fees
7 Mar - 8 Mar
A cosy private room in Eglinton with breakfast provided
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.
Don't see what you're looking for?
See all available properties in Two Rocks
Save an average of 15% on thousands of hotels when you're signed in

Other property types in Two Rocks

Quest Joondalup

4.0 star property
9.4 out of 10, Exceptional, (175)
"Very helpful staff. Good laundry set up and free for guests use. Nice compact gym. Car parking fees need to be more visible in ad."
The price is SAR 488
SAR 543 total
includes taxes & fees
9 Mar - 10 Mar
Quest Joondalup

Home away from home

The price is SAR 168
SAR 235 total
includes taxes & fees
9 Mar - 10 Mar
Home away from home

Serindipity - 180 Degrees ocean view

8.6 out of 10, Excellent, (74)
"Location perfect, views absolutely spectacular. No bin bags and a slight problem with ants. Drain in the bathroom vanity need’s unblocking.Other than that the house was neat and clean and would definitely stay there again. "
Serindipity - 180 Degrees ocean view
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.

Frequently asked questions

Searching for B&Bs in Two Rocks?
Whether you’re on a family vacation and want a small, cozy place to stay, or you’re a solo traveler hoping to meet fellow tourists, a B&B can be a good choice for many different types of travelers. If you’re hoping to spend some time walking along the water in Two Rocks, Two Rocks Marina is worth a visit.
How do you know if a B&B is a good option for your stay?
Every B&B has a unique charm. Whether it’s a picturesque garden or a sunlit breakfast nook, the quaint details are what make bed and breakfasts a fun place to get away.
What are the top B&Bs in Two Rocks?
Check out this B&B in the area: A cosy private room in Eglinton with breakfast provided: 6.8 mi (11 km) from the downtown core.
When is the best time to stay at a B&B in Two Rocks?
When you’re dreaming of a trip to Two Rocks, be sure to take into account the year-round temperatures. The hottest months are usually February and January with an average temp of 75°F, while the coldest months are August and July with an average of 58°F. Average annual precipitation for Two Rocks is 22 inches.
What is there to do in Two Rocks?
When you want to spend some time in the great outdoors, Two Rocks Marina and Atlantis Marine Park are some notable spots. Yanchep Lagoon Beach and Sun City Country Club are also some sites to visit if you want to see more of the area.